Dear visitor,

Since its inception Vodafail.com has made a significant contribution towards raising awareness of the problems and issues faced by Vodafone customers.

Vodafone Australia customers have had the opportunity to voice their concerns, their fears and their troubles from every corner of Australia and beyond our borders. You have gathered the courage to stand up for your rights as consumers and to make your voice heard.

Each and every person who shared their story should have a sense of pride in this achievement and the changes that have occurred since the start of Vodafail.com.

More recently, traffic to Vodafail.com has declined significantly. Having achieved the goal of raising awareness and promoting concrete action in early 2011, we have now reached the point of closing Vodafail to new complaints. The site will remain online for as long as possible as a reminder and an example of what is possible when we share our experiences.

It has been a privilege to run this initiative and I'm am forever grateful for the help and support I've received. In particular I would like to thank Melissa, David and Travis for their continued efforts over the past 15 months. I'm also thankful and humbled by the support of ACCAN, Choice magazine and a wide range of media outlets, blogs and websites.

You can still browse existing stories and find out how to file a complaint if you are experiencing problems.

I remember signing a contract with vodafone about 2 years ago . the idiots gave me the phone with the vodafone simcard and the simcard wasnt connected.i called and called and went back to the shop i signed the contract with.after 5 weeks i still had a new phone with a 24 month contract but NO CONNECTION.i had to go thru the ombudsman for them to make a move and eventually cancel my contract.

AFTER ALL THAT These idiots at VODAFONE sent me Bills for $500+ , $490 , $395 , $695 ....ETC ETC .. month after month . The problem was i cancelled my contract with the simcard that was never conected and for some strange reason they sent me bills when i never used there service and offcourse i never paid for those bills which i still have in a large box.It was after threatening to take them to todaytonight and a current affair with the bills that they left me alone.

Im with 3 network now and its a shame that vodafone is now a partner with 3 which means i will cancell and payout the remainder of my 3 contract and go to another service because of the hell these idiots at vodafone put me thru about 2 years ago.
